2012-05-25 10 views
7

क्या ऐप से सीधे डिफ़ॉल्ट ईमेल खाते से जुड़े उपयोगकर्ता ईमेल को पुनर्प्राप्त करना संभव है?आईओएस डिवाइस में डिफ़ॉल्ट उपयोगकर्ता ईमेल प्राप्त करें

स्क्रीनशॉट:

enter image description here

धन्यवाद।

+0

आप अपनी समस्या का समाधान हुआ? क्या आप आईओएस ऐप के अंदर ईमेल एसीसी जानकारी पढ़ सकते थे? –

उत्तर

6

मैं नकारात्मक साबित नहीं कर सकता, लेकिन मुझे काफी यकीन है कि यह संभव नहीं है। उपयोगकर्ता को डिफ़ॉल्ट खाते से ईमेल भेजने की अनुमति देने के लिए आप MFMailComposeViewController का उपयोग कर सकते हैं, लेकिन आप सीधे डिफ़ॉल्ट खाते के बारे में जानकारी तक नहीं पहुंच सकते हैं। अगर आपको उपयोगकर्ता के ईमेल पते की आवश्यकता है, तो आपको या तो उन्हें टाइप करने के लिए कहा जाना चाहिए, या उन्हें अपने संपर्कों से चुनना होगा।

6

@woz उत्तर के अतिरिक्त, यह एक ऐसी चीज है जो आपकी मदद कर सकती है।

मेरे ऐप में, मेरे पास एक प्रतिक्रिया फ़ॉर्म है जो उपयोगकर्ताओं को मेरे संपर्क में रहने दे सकता है। दुर्भाग्यवश, कई उपयोगकर्ताओं के पास उनके ईमेल पते में मामूली गलत वर्तनी थी और मैं उन तक वापस नहीं पहुंच सका।

के रूप में मुझे यकीन है कि ईमेल सही था होना करने के लिए एक आदर्श तरीका नहीं मिल सका, मैं निम्नलिखित सार जो विकसित की हैं:

  1. मेल का दावा है एक उचित [email protected]
  2. है पुष्टि करता है कि ईमेल उपयोगकर्ता की पता पुस्तिका
  3. नहीं तो में निहित है, निकटतम मेल

फिर पता चलता है, यह सही से दूर है और मैं केवल वैकल्पिक रूप से (एक छोटे से 'मेल की जांच' इस व्यवहार शामिल है, लेकिन टन UITextField के बगल में)

https://gist.github.com/dirtyhenry/7547064

संबंधित मुद्दे